Subject: Re: [PATCH] cxl/core: Fix cxl_dport debugfs EINJ entries

> Protocol error injection is only valid for CXL 2.0+ root ports and CXL
> 1.1 memory-mapped downstream ports as per the ACPI v6.5 spec (Table
> 8-31). The core code currently creates an 'einj_inject' file in CXL debugfs
> for all CXL 1.1 downstream ports and all PCI CXL 2.0+ downstream ports.
> This results in debugfs EINJ files that won't work due to platform/spec
> restrictions.
>
> Fix by limiting 'einj_inject' file creation to only CXL 1.1 dports and
> CXL 2.0+ root ports. Update the comment above the check to more accurately
> represent the requirements expected by the EINJ module and ACPI spec.
